Parrotheads Rejoice: Margaritaville KC Opens

As they say, “It’s 5 o’clock somewhere,” and that somewhere is now Kansas City. 

The new Margaritaville Hotel officially opened its doors on June 17, bringing a tropical escape to KCK,  just across I-435 from the Kansas Speedway (1491 N. 98th Terrace).

Led by seasoned General Manager Zac Alft, the hope is for the new Margaritaville to be a place where guests can “waste away” in true Jimmy Buffett style.

“Our goal is to create an atmosphere where guests can relax, reconnect and enjoy great food without having to leave the property,” says Alft. “Everything – from the music to the menu – is designed to reflect that easygoing, come-as-you-are spirit.”

With 228 guest rooms, 11 suites, island-inspired dining and bar options, indoor and outdoor pools and more than 14,000 square feet of event space, the six-story building is looking to be just that.

There is also a fitness center, live music, a family entertainment center and a rock climbing wall and obstacle course. So whether it’s a weekend getaway, family fun or a business retreat, Margaritaville Hotel Kansas City is the closest thing you’ll get to a beach vacation without boarding a plane, promise Margaritaville hotel staff.

“This isn’t just a hotel – it’s a destination,” says Greg Maday, co-owner of Homefield KC, who developed the property in collaboration with Sunflower Development Group and Margaritaville. “We wanted to create something that brings a true resort-style experience to Kansas City, and Margaritaville’s energy, design and approach to fun are a perfect fit for this area.”
